### CI note: SQL lint stage failing on Larkspur

The sqlstyle linter in the Larkspur pipeline began rejecting files after rule set v9 enabled mandatory trailing semicolon checks. Legacy migration files under /warehouse fail en masse. We have scoped an exclusion to pre-2023 migrations rather than suppressing the rule globally; new files must comply. The first green pipeline run after the fix corresponds to the build below.

session token of kahog-bahif = htk9_f63daec35

## Authentication

The Moonpull tide-table widget fetches predictions from the internal Brinewatch service. Release builds must embed a valid service credential or the widget ships with stale tables. Rotate before each cut; old keys die in 30 days. The current Brinewatch key for release signing is below.

app token of fajep-bahof = zpat2_v6

**Ticket: WS compression settings drifted on Brindlegate edge nodes**

Heads up for folks new to the team: websocket compression on Brindlegate is a tradeoff — permessage-deflate saves bandwidth but chews CPU and memory per connection. Two edge nodes drifted from the agreed baseline after a manual hotfix and started OOMing under load.

We've reverted them. The baseline every node should match is as follows.

deployment values, bahop-fahag:
[silok]
host = silok.lumictech.test
user = silok_svc
database = silok_prod

## Changed defaults

Heads up: the Ledgerline tax-rate lookup cache now defaults to a 15-minute TTL instead of 24 hours. Turns out rates in the Veldt County sandbox were going stale mid-demo, which was embarrassing. Eviction is now LRU rather than FIFO, and the cache warms on boot. If you're reviewing, check that nothing hardcodes the old TTL. The new defaults land as follows.

deployment values, bajop-taweg:
holwyn:
  log_level: debug
  metrics_host: metrics.holwyn.zemvarsys.internal
  pool_size: 32